Exploring the Superiority of FRP Hose Boxes in Firefighting Equipment
In the dynamic world of firefighting technology, innovations constantly emerge to enhance both effectiveness and safety. One such advancement gaining traction is the Fiberglass Reinforced Plastic (FRP) hose box. Engineered to safeguard and store critical firefighting hoses, FRP hose boxes represent a significant leap forward in durability, functionality, and longevity compared to traditional materials such as metal or wood.

Understanding FRP: A Foundation of Durability and Strength
*1. * Material Composition of FRP
- Fiberglass Reinforcement: FRP combines a matrix of polymer resin with embedded fiberglass strands, providing exceptional strength and durability.
- Resilience to Environmental Factors: Unlike metal, FRP does not rust or corrode, making it ideal for outdoor use in various weather conditions.
- Impact Resistance: The composite structure of FRP offers superior impact resistance, ensuring the hose box remains intact and functional even in rugged environments.
*2. * Advantages Over Traditional Materials
- Longevity and Maintenance: FRP’s resistance to corrosion and degradation extends its lifespan, reducing maintenance costs over time.
- Weight and Handling: Despite its strength, FRP is lightweight, facilitating easier handling and installation during emergency deployments.
- Environmental Compatibility: FRP is resistant to UV radiation and chemicals, maintaining its structural integrity and appearance over extended periods.
*3. * Customizability and Design Flexibility
- Tailored Solutions: Manufacturers can mold FRP into various shapes and sizes, accommodating different hose configurations and firefighting equipment.
- Aesthetic Options: FRP allows for customizable finishes and colors, complementing the aesthetics of modern firefighting environments.
- Integration with Technology: Design flexibility enables the incorporation of advanced features such as locking mechanisms and compartmentalized storage.
*4. * Applications Across Firefighting Scenarios
- Urban Firefighting: FRP hose boxes provide reliable storage solutions in urban settings where space and accessibility are critical factors.
- Industrial Environments: Resilience to chemicals and environmental extremes makes FRP ideal for industrial firefighting applications.
- Wildfire Management: Lightweight and durable FRP hose boxes facilitate rapid deployment and efficient resource management in wildland firefighting efforts.

The Technological Edge: How FRP Enhances Firefighting Efficiency
*1. * Performance in Adverse Conditions
- Weather Resistance: FRP’s non-corrosive properties ensure optimal performance in diverse weather conditions, from extreme heat to freezing temperatures.
- Fire Retardant Properties: Some FRP formulations incorporate fire-retardant additives, enhancing safety during storage and deployment of firefighting hoses.
- Impact on Response Times: Reliable equipment storage reduces downtime, enabling quicker response to emergencies and potentially saving lives.
*2. * Ergonomics and User-Friendliness
- Handling and Maneuverability: Lightweight FRP hose boxes are easier to transport and position at fire scenes, improving overall operational efficiency.
- Accessibility Features: Ergonomically designed handles and access points enhance usability for firefighters wearing protective gear.
- Maintenance and Upkeep: Minimal maintenance requirements contribute to operational readiness and longevity of firefighting equipment.
